What are you going to do 

  • Receive and register all PO awards they are assigned to.
  • Attend the kick-off meetings (KOM). Ensure, with the QA/QC team, that all the documentation required to hold the KOM is available with the right level of approval.
  • Ensuring that delivery date on PO does not slip – professional progressive expediting with Suppliers on all POs (including DDP Orders and Orders that may be out of gauge and may not have been included in their contract for shipment) with special attention to shutdown, special project materials, before delivery date on PO.
  • Receive & forward the supplier’s notification of inspections (NOI) to the project QA/QC team, monitor the progress of the inspections, ensure that the inspection reports are received, reviewed, agreed & logged.
  • Forward the finding(s), if any, to the supplier. Keep up to date two-weeks look ahead inspection plan.
  • Working collaboratively with Project procurement and QC teams. Making sure that all required technical documents on each PO line are approved before confirming to Supplier (for DDP Orders) for delivery at named place and Freight forwarder (for others) that the line of material is ready for pick up, while Freight Forwarder manages shipping documents with Supplier, as defined by NOC
  • Manage clarifications on lines of material on POs within project stakeholders and Supplier, whenever it ensued; prompt resolution is expected in order not to impact delivery date on PO
  • Good knowledge of SAP and Freight Forwarder’s Tools
  • Ensuring the latest update on all lines of POs are available in SAP at all times; and on Freight forwarders Tools
  • Managing EDI from SAP to Freight Forwarder’s tool and vice versa Controlled
  • Ensure all conditions are enforced to issue a release note and trigger the material receipt function in SAP when the release note is issued.
  • Creating good receipt in SAP for all ‘goods in transit’ Orders
  • Managing invoice discrepancy with Supplier and Procurement engineers, head office Finance dept.
  • Manage PO tracking report
  • Prepare and share update reports with stakeholders as at when required
  • Mapping the report from Freight Forwarders report with PO tracking report.
  • Understand basic technical issues on an offshore construction project.
  • Liaise with C&P Methods/planning/market and line Manager for reporting and statistics matters.
  • Provide lessons learned to the project and C&P function.
  • Take the necessary measures to avert immediate threat of danger. Exercising caution as necessary to avoid danger to persons and installations.
  • Regular HSE visits at project sites in Qatar
